- 17:02RedStone launches HyperStone oracle, supporting Hyperliquid's HIP-3 frameworkForesight News reports, according to The Block, that the decentralized oracle network RedStone has launched a dedicated data oracle called HyperStone. This oracle supports Hyperliquid's HIP-3 framework, enabling permissionless creation of perpetual contract markets. This new infrastructure is designed to provide developers building derivatives markets with faster and more reliable price data sources. HyperStone will serve as the data backbone for HIP-3 markets, allowing developers to launch perpetual contracts for virtually any asset, ranging from cryptocurrencies to tokenized stocks and real-world data.
- 17:02FHE cryptography company Zama announces strategic acquisition of KKRT LabsForesight News reported, according to The Block, that FHE cryptography company Zama has announced the strategic acquisition of KKRT Labs. This strategic acquisition strengthens Zama's technical depth in blockchain scalability and zero-knowledge (ZK) rollups, while accelerating its ability to provide high-performance confidentiality to all public blockchains. KKRT Labs is a pioneering R&D company focused on scaling blockchains using zero-knowledge proofs.
